Arknights: Endfield
Arknights: Endfield is a big leap forward for the series, moving beyond its traditional tower defense gameplay into a full action RPG. Players can now enjoy fast-paced, real-time battles with a team, all within expansive environments. Beyond the exciting combat, the game keeps the series’ signature art style and detailed world-building. Arknights: Endfield has already been well-received by both critics and players on PC, making it a game you should definitely try.
